Workshop on public financial management ends in Caála district

Caála – The seminar on public financial management addressed to the technicians of the local administrations of Caála District, in the central Huambo Province, was closed on Tuesday.

 

The event, which was promoted by the Angolan NGO Action for Rural Development and Environment (ADRA), counted on the participation of 30 technicians of the administrations of Calenga, Catata and Cuima localities.


 
During the workshop, the participants discussed themes on programming the General State Budget, the use of the financial resources and the revenues implementation phase.

 

According to the lecturer, Custodio Epalanga Albino, with this training the technicians of the local administrations will be trained to contribute to pragmatic ways in the development of the public financial management.
